Zell am See

"The medieval lake-side town of Zell am See is one of Austria’s most appealing winter and summer resorts. Its huge international popularity rests on its hard-to-beat setting on the shore of a beautiful lake at the foot of the 2,000-m Schmittenhöhe.
The mountain provides ample easy intermediate skiing, and the towering presence of the Kitzsteinhorn Glacier above the delightful neighbouring village of Kaprun (a ten-minute journey by free ski bus) means that snow is guaranteed in winter. The glacier used to offer year-round skiing on the upper slopes, but now closes for ten days each June and for a further ten days in September."
